Output a07044cd85dfffd55aee0f26a838ea2e24a1851eea4822e91ed99eac852ff60a:0

value
691422
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42ab3f9b5abec02ca81fb851d3c418d34d839395 OP_EQUALVERIFY OP_CHECKSIG
address
175WkDLXVfzxX1r4DHhj8VbUhH2YEQj7g6
transaction
a07044cd85dfffd55aee0f26a838ea2e24a1851eea4822e91ed99eac852ff60a
confirmations
295066
spent
true